Output 80f8931f11dd94de10cac43cb67e643888092cbc374e828b3daadfb56a771e5e:1

value
1910540
script pubkey
OP_0 OP_PUSHBYTES_20 e7b4e3bd29439e26acbaf8064d4455e26aea120f
address
bc1qu76w80ffgw0zdt96lqry63z4uf4w5ys0lae259
transaction
80f8931f11dd94de10cac43cb67e643888092cbc374e828b3daadfb56a771e5e
confirmations
155242
spent
true